Job Summary: Supervises the daily activities of the central sterile staff.

Requirements

  • High School diploma/GED or 10 years of work experience.
  • Two years of Sterile Processing and Distribution experience
  • Frequent l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 0-25 lbs.
  • Frequent sitting, standing, walking, reaching and repetitive foot/leg and hand/arm movements.
  • Frequent use of vision and depth perception for distances near (20 inches or less) and far (20 feet or more) and to identify and distinguish colors.
  • Frequent use of hearing and speech to share information through oral communication.
  • Ability to hear alarms, malfunctioning machinery, etc.
  • Frequent keyboard use/data entry.
  • Occasional bending, stooping, kneeling, squatting, twisting and gripping.
  • Occasional l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 25-50 lbs.
  • Rare climbing.
  • State of Work Location: Illinois, Missouri, Oklahoma, Wisconsin
  • Certified Registered Central Service Technician (CRCST) - Healthcare Sterile Processing Association (HSPA) Or Certified Sterile Processing and Distribution Technician (CSPDT) - The Certification Board for Sterile Processing and Distribution (CBSPD)

Responsibilities

  • Oversees decontamination, assembly and sterilization of surgical instruments using hospital policies and Association for the Advancement of Medical Instrumentation (AAMI) standards.
  • Oversees and completes preparation of all case carts as required by following national inventory standards. May include restocking, pulling, managing inventory and verifying accuracy of individual case items.
  • Determines, coordinates and supervises daily staffing assignments and staffing levels.
  • Provides leadership, orientation, training, coaching, and mentoring to assigned staff.
  • Conducts performance evaluations and disciplinary actions.
  • Assures departmental performance follows policies and procedures and guidelines/standards from pertinent regulatory agencies.
  • Works in a constant state of alertness and safe manner.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
